Börnsen
Börnsen is a municipality in the district of Lauenburg, in Schleswig-Holstein, Germany.Photo: Dr. Regine Bachmann, CC BY-SA 2.0 de.

Hamburg Observatory
University
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Hamburg Observatory is an astronomical observatory located in the Bergedorf borough of the city of Hamburg in northern Germany. It is owned and operated by the University of Hamburg, Germany since 1968, although it was founded in 1825 by the City of Hamburg and moved to its present location in 1912.
Reinbek Castle
Castle
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Reinbek Castle, located in Reinbek in southern Schleswig-Holstein, was built in the 16th century as a secondary residence for the ducal house of Schleswig-Holstein-Gottorf. Reinbek Castle is situated 4 km northwest of Börnsen.

Bergedorf
Suburb
Photo: IqRS,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Bergedorf is the largest of the seven boroughs of Hamburg, Germany, named after Bergedorf quarter within this borough. In 2020 the population of the borough was 130,994. Bergedorf is situated 4 km west of Börnsen.
Reinbek
Town
Photo: IqRS,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Reinbek is a town located in Stormarn district in the northern German state of Schleswig-Holstein within the metropolitan region of Hamburg. It can be accessed by the A1, the A24 autobahn, federal highway 5 and the S-Bahn line S2. Reinbek is situated 4½ km northwest of Börnsen.
